It Started in 1991 Across the Street
I was a kid when my parents took me to the neighbors' house to see their Nintendo. A group of adults and children huddled around a TV, all working together to get through World 8 of Super Mario Bros. 3. I don't remember who beat it. I remember how it felt to be in that room.
I've been collecting ever since. For years I did it alongside a career in education -- teaching, coaching, building programs -- but the collection kept growing. When I hit my tenure and my pension vested, I made a decision: build something of my own, on my own terms, doing what I genuinely love.
Video Games Unlimited is that thing. A by-appointment shop built around real knowledge, real relationships, and real respect for what collectors have spent years putting together.
